OE56 UDD is a 2006 BMW 535 in Silver with a 2,993c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 80%.
Across all 2006 BMW 535 models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.9% with a typical mileage of 104,180 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a BMW 535 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 6,346 recorded failures. If you're considering buying OE56 UDD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The BMW 535 typically stays on UK roads for around 38 years. At 20 years old, this BMW 535 is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
